Seek medical attention. If you find yourself injured, see a doctor as soon as possible. In addition to being good health advice, you will need the doctor's diagnosis and paperwork from your visit as evidence. Make sure you document everything, and keep copies for yourself. Failing to get medical attention after an accident or injury can actually reduce the award amount in a personal injury case.
Look for a lawyer willing to work on a contingency basis. This means that your lawyer will not get paid unless you receive a settlement. Not only will this mean your lawyer has a vested interest in getting you a good settlement, it also means you won't be left with a large legal fee should your case be dismissed.

Keep in mind most personal injury lawyers work on a contingency basis. These attorneys get paid a pecentage of the ultimate judgement for your injury. This can range to as high as 40% of the eventual settlement. Find out the contingency percentage before you make any agreement with an attorney.
There are many different law specialties dealing with personal injury. For example, there are attorneys that only specialize in automobile accidents. Another type of common personal injury attorney is a worker's compensation lawyer. To ensure that you hire the appropriate attorney, ask if your lawyer specializes in the type of personal injury lawsuits you are suing for.

If your personal injuries are minor, you probably do not want to hire a personal injury lawyer. The medical costs of something like a bruised leg would not justify the expense of hiring an attorney. In those cases, try to work things out with the other party amicably, or take them to small claims court.

Look for a smaller firm if you need someone to represent you in a personal injury case. Most larger firms look at these type of cases as grunt work and they pass them off to junior attorneys. This means that you will not have an attorney that has history and experience behind him.
Take pictures of your injuries as the progress. This is some of the best evidence that you can have on hand when going to court to fight your case. The more detailed your photos are, the easier it will be for a judge or jury to identify with what you have gone through due to someone else's negligence.

The Nova Scotia government is giving adult victims of sexual assault a helping hand. Under a new pilot program, they are now entitled to up to four free hours of legal advice. The Legal Advice for Sexual Assault Survivors initiative was established in response to a well-identified requirement for enhanced services, said Justice Minister Mark Furey. “We have heard clearly from women and support groups that we need to provide better supports for victims and survivors of sexual violence,” he said.
